
This manual provides a comprehensive guide to the routine diagnostic tests performed in a medical laboratory. It covers the principles, procedures, and clinical significance of various tests, making it an invaluable resource for students and professionals in the field of medical laboratory technology.
This volume investigates the standardized methodologies and procedural requirements necessary for conducting routine diagnostic tests within a clinical laboratory setting. Authors Kanai L. Mukherjee and Swarajit Ghosh leverage their extensive backgrounds in clinical pathology and laboratory management to provide a structured framework for diagnostic accuracy. The text emphasizes the technical precision required to maintain quality control and patient safety in medical testing environments.
